WHAT IS ASTHMA?
Asthma is a chronic inflammatory condition of the airways — the tubes that carry air in and out of the lungs. In people with asthma, these airways are persistently sensitive and prone to inflammation. When exposed to a trigger, the airway lining swells, surrounding muscles tighten (bronchoconstriction), and excess mucus is produced. The result is the characteristic symptoms: wheezing, chest tightness, shortness of breath, and coughing.
Crucially, asthma is not a fixed state. Between flare-ups, many people with well-managed asthma feel completely normal. The disease exists on a spectrum — from mild intermittent symptoms to severe persistent asthma that requires daily medication and careful monitoring.
TYPES OF ASTHMA:
• Allergic asthma — The most common type. Triggered by allergens like pollen, dust mites, mold, and pet dander. Often runs alongside hay fever and eczema.
• Exercise-induced — Symptoms appear during or after physical activity, especially in cold or dry air. Very manageable with proper warm-up and pre-treatment.
• Occupational asthma — Caused or worsened by workplace irritants — chemicals, dust, fumes, or animal proteins. Often resolves with reduced exposure.
• Nocturnal asthma — Symptoms worsen at night due to circadian changes in airway tone, lying-down position, and nighttime allergen exposure.
• Aspirin-exacerbated — A subset of people react to NSAIDs like aspirin and ibuprofen with severe bronchospasm. Requires careful medication management.
• Severe / refractory — Doesn't respond adequately to standard treatments. May require biologic therapies that target specific immune pathways.
COMMON TRIGGERS:
Identifying your personal triggers is one of the highest-leverage steps in asthma management. The most common triggers include: airborne allergens (pollen, pet dander, dust mites, mold spores), respiratory infections, air pollution and smoke, cold or dry air, strong smells and chemical fumes, physical exertion, stress and intense emotions, and certain medications including aspirin and beta-blockers.
Keeping a symptom diary — logging when flare-ups occur and what preceded them — is one of the most effective tools for pinpointing personal triggers.
Peak flow monitoring: A peak flow meter measures how fast you can exhale. Tracking your personal best and daily readings helps detect a brewing attack — often before symptoms appear.
TREATMENT: THE TWO-CATEGORY SYSTEM:
• Long-term controllers — taken daily to reduce airway inflammation and prevent symptoms. These include inhaled corticosteroids (the most effective), long-acting bronchodilators, leukotriene modifiers, and biologics for severe cases. They do not provide immediate relief during an attack.
• Rescue inhalers (relievers) — used during an acute attack for fast-acting bronchodilation. Short-acting beta-agonists like albuterol work within minutes. Needing a rescue inhaler more than twice a week is a signal that long-term control needs adjustment.
LIFESTYLE AND ENVIRONMENTAL STRATEGIES:
• Reduce indoor allergens. Encase pillows and mattresses in allergen-proof covers. Wash bedding weekly in hot water. Keep humidity below 50% to prevent dust mite and mold growth.
• Improve indoor air quality. A HEPA air purifier in the bedroom can measurably reduce allergen and particle load. Avoid wood-burning fires, incense, and harsh cleaning chemicals indoors.
• Adopt an anti-inflammatory diet. Mediterranean-style eating — rich in vegetables, fish, olive oil, and whole grains — is linked to reduced asthma severity.
• Stay physically active. Exercise strengthens the respiratory system over time. Swimming is particularly well-tolerated due to warm, humidified air.
• Stay current on vaccinations. Flu and pneumonia vaccines are especially important for people with asthma.
• Manage stress. Breathing exercises, particularly diaphragmatic breathing and the Buteyko method, have clinical evidence for reducing symptom frequency.
EMERGENCY WARNING SIGNS: Seek emergency care immediately if: your rescue inhaler provides no relief, lips or fingernails turn bluish, you can't complete a full sentence due to breathlessness, or nostrils flare and neck/chest muscles visibly strain with each breath.
WORKING WITH YOUR CARE TEAM:
Biologics — injectable medications targeting specific immune proteins like IgE or IL-5 — have transformed outcomes for people with severe asthma. An asthma action plan — a written document created with your provider — outlines exactly what to do based on your symptoms and peak flow readings. Studies show people with action plans have significantly fewer hospitalizations and better day-to-day control.
PLAIN LANGUAGE GLOSSARY:
• Bronchoconstriction — Your airways are like flexible tubes. During an asthma attack, the muscles around those tubes squeeze tight, making the opening smaller and harder to push air through.
• Airway inflammation — Think of your airways as getting puffy and irritated on the inside. That swelling takes up space and makes breathing feel tight even when you're not having a full attack.
• Inhaled corticosteroids — Anti-inflammatory medicines you breathe directly into your lungs. Not the same steroids athletes misuse.
• Bronchodilator — A medicine that relaxes the squeezing muscles around your airways so air can flow freely again. Your rescue inhaler works this way.
• Spirometry — A breathing test measuring how much air your lungs can hold and how fast you can empty them.
• Biologic therapy — Injectable medications targeting very specific troublemakers in your immune system rather than broadly calming the whole immune response.
• Peak flow — A daily number you track as an early warning sign — like a check engine light — telling you a flare-up may be coming before you even feel bad.
• Leukotriene modifiers — Pills that block chemical signals your body releases during an allergic reaction that cause airway swelling.
